The Audi A3 Quattro Brake Pads by Stoptech, compatible with models from 2004 to 2013, are engineered to provide exceptional braking performance and durability. These premium semi-metallic brake pads are the perfect upgrade for those seeking consistent braking power under various conditions, maintaining reliability and safety for your vehicle.
Designed with Centric Premium technology, these brake pads ensure worry-free installation, closely matching OE fit, form, and function. They are tested rigorously to deliver effective stopping performance while minimizing noise and wear. The brake pads are crafted with a 100% asbestos and copper-free formula, promoting environmental safety. They excel in high friction levels across all temperatures, making them suitable for diverse driving scenarios. With high-performance shims built in, they provide a smooth, quiet braking experience, reducing annoying dust buildup significantly.
Features
- 100% Asbestos and Copper-Free Formulas
- High Performance Integrated Shims
- High Friction Levels at All Temperatures
- Effective Stopping Power
